Pouring concrete for a garage in Orland Park, IL can be a significant investment, but it’s essential for creating a durable and functional space. The cost can vary widely depending on several factors, including the size of the garage, the type of concrete used, and additional features. Understanding these factors can help you budget effectively and ensure you get the best value for your money.

Factors Affecting Cost

  • Size of the Garage: Larger garages require more materials and labor, increasing the overall cost.
  • Type of Concrete: Higher-quality or specialty concrete mixes can be more expensive.
  • Thickness of the Slab: Thicker slabs provide more durability but also cost more due to additional materials.
  • Site Preparation: Costs for clearing, leveling, and grading the site can vary based on existing conditions.
  • Reinforcement Materials: Adding rebar or wire mesh for extra strength can increase costs.
  • Labor Costs: Labor rates can vary based on the contractor's experience and the complexity of the job.
  • Permits and Inspections: Local regulations may require permits and inspections, adding to the overall cost.

Average Costs for Common Tasks

Task Average Cost (Orland Park, IL)
Basic Concrete Pouring $4 - $8 per square foot
Site Preparation $500 - $1,500
Reinforcement Materials $0.50 - $1 per square foot
Concrete Thickness Upgrade $1 - $2 per square foot
Permits and Inspections $200 - $500
Labor Costs $50 - $100 per hour

Understanding these costs can help you plan your budget and make informed decisions when pouring concrete for your garage in Orland Park, IL.
